Description
Thisstunning, fine and impressive vintage diamond ring has been crafted in 18ct white gold.
The ring is ornamented with two paralleling rows of nine claw-set modern brilliant round cut diamonds, totalling 2.16 carats.
The plain ring shoulders integrate with the main setting and blend seamlessly with the shank.
The ring is hallmarked to the exterior of the shank with the French maker"s mark and the fineness mark for 18ct gold (eagle"s head).
This impressive vintage ring is supplied with an IDGL diamond grading report card.
